TROUBLESHOOTING GUIDE Should this unit exhibit a problem, check the following before seeking service: Symptom Radio Noise or sound distorted on radio broadcasts. AM or FM, no sound. Compact Disc Player CD Player will not play. CD skips while playing. General No sound. Possible Cause Solution Station not tuned properly for AM or FM. FM: AC adapter cord is not extended fully. AM: Unit is not positioned correctly. BAND button not pressed. Volume at minimum. Retune the AM or FM broadcast station. Fully extend AC adapter cord. Rotate unit until best reception is obtained. Press BAND button to select the radio. Increase volume. CD is not selected. CD is not installed or is installed upside-down. Disc is dirty or scratched. Press the Play/Pause button to select CD. Insert CD with label side facing forward. Wipe disc with cloth or use another disc. AC adapter disconnected. No batteries, dead batteries or batteries not installed properly. Power is off. Connect AC adapter. Insert fresh batteries properly. Press the POWER button to turn the unit on.
